We will be looking at choices that range from the creative concept to the right format—defining the key mission statement and filling a need by offering a new take on a subject; Other issues involve knowing your audience and their wants and needs, trying different format approaches, including monologue, panel discussion, one-on-one interviews (see Ruttman’s at larryruttman.com) and writing effective introducing and closing copy. In addition, effective interviewing skills and marketing your podcast with proper professional help will be discussed. Links and resources for basic equipment needs will be provided. Students will be directed to various publishing companies where they can post podcasts for a reasonable fee.

Author, historian, podcaster, and teacher Larry Ruttman has rich experience to share. His podcasts, “Larry Ruttman, A Life Lived Backwards: One Man’s Life,” are available on larryruttman.com. His papers have been collected and disseminated worldwide by the New England Historical Genealogical Society. He is a Fellow of the Mass. Historical Society, and has a Wikipedia article. Larry’s book, “American Jews and America’s Game,” was chosen best in America in 2013 by Sports Collectors Digest, and his forthcoming memoir, “A Life Lived Backwards,” is pictured here.
